About this opportunity

The Quad Fellowship is a prestigious program selecting distinguished candidates from the Quad countries (Australia, India, Japan, and the United States) and the 10 ASEAN countries. The fellowship seeks individuals with academic excellence, a passion for leveraging STEM for societal impact, curiosity, compassion, integrity, initiative, and creativity. Key Details: - Application Period: February 1, 2024, to April 1, 2024, 5pm ET. - Eligibility: Citizens or permanent residents of Quad or ASEAN countries, at least 18 years old, with a bachelor's degree or its equivalent in a STEM field by August 2024. - Prospective Graduate Students: Must have applied to an eligible STEM graduate program at a US-based university for the 2024-2025 academic year. - Current Graduate Students: Must be enrolled full-time in an eligible STEM graduate program at a US university for the full 2024-2025 academic year. - Timeline: Fellows announced in July 2024, matriculate in August 2024. Required Application Materials: - Official Transcript: Undergraduate and, if applicable, graduate transcripts. Statement of Purpose: Describing academic and professional interests and how they aim to impact society positively. - 2 Short Essays: Covering Curiosity, Compassion, and Integrity, and Initiative, Innovation, and Creativity. Resume: No more than 2 pages, detailing relevant experiences. - Three Letters of Recommendation: At least two from professors, one from either a professional or academic contact. - TOEFL Scores: Required for non-native English speakers or those who haven't studied at an English post-secondary institution for at least two years. Prospective candidates should carefully review the eligibility criteria and submit their applications by the specified deadline for consideration.
